Guide to Alabama Labor and Employment Law Basics

Learn how to comply with Alabama work laws

By Emmet McMahan


Alabama labor and employment law basics allow employees to be paid what they deserve and employers to protect their businesses. The primary purpose of these laws is to level the playing field between employees and their employers.

AL labor laws grant specific rights to collective bargaining organizations, also know as labor unions. Federal laws also control the rights of laborers to organize and generally take precedence over Alabama's state labor laws. Specific classes of employees, such as domestic workers or agricultural laborers, are generally exempted from federal labor laws. Labor and employment law generally may be categorized into the following three groups:
  1. Alabama employment law that deal with wages and benefits. Many states provide a minimum wage that is greater than the federal minimum wage. Alabama laws also may offer other protections to workers that are greater than those specified by federal law.
  2. Laws on displaying labor law posters. Alabama has specific requirements on the display of labor and employment laws in the workplace.
  3. Workers compensation insurance. Alabama also has laws that specify the amount of insurance that employers must carry in the event that their employees are injured at work.

Learn about Alabama employee laws that regulate minimum wage and overtime

According to Alabama labor law, businesses must pay their employees the federal minimum wage. Overtime laws generally control what an employee should be paid after 40 hours of work in the same week.

Find out how to display posters on Alabama contract labor law

Alabama labor law posters keep employees informed of their rights and obligations under federal and state labor laws. Employers must display these posters in the workplace in a visible location where they are easy to read.

Provide workers' compensation insurance required by Alabama labor laws

Workers' compensation insurance in Alabama protects employees and their families in the event of injury or death of an employee while on the job. Government websites, insurance agencies and labor lawyers in Alabama commonly have basic information on workers compensation.
